Informations supplémentaires

If the LAS Dataset is being visualized in a global scene, then all the points being projected takes longer - and that is a known limitation. For the fastest performance in ArcGIS Pro, use a local scene and make sure its spatial reference is set to the LAS dataset's. Even in a local scene, ArcGIS Pro is somewhat slower to start rendering because it is creating a visualization cache. The benefit with ArcGIS Pro is that users can zoom in anywhere on a huge dataset (hundreds of millions/billions) and see in full detail. This workflow is tested in ArcGIS Pro 2.2.4 and ArcGIS Pro 2.2.2, with a local scene set with coordinate system of the data. The initial load was a bit slower to render point clouds with RGB. However, after the initial load and zooming and panning around, the points load quickly and renders fine.
